Description
Due to the growth of population, the demand for textile products is increasing, leading, as a consequence, to the increase of their waste. Currently, most of textile waste is either incinerated or landfilled. Modern textiles are multicomponent materials making their recycling challenging. Innovative solutions are needed to help building circular economy
The goal of this work is to make new high-added value materials from waste textiles based on mixed natural (cotton, wool) and synthetic (polyester) components. The components will be separated and new high-added value porous materials, bio-aerogels, will be made.
